  3. This is the recap page for the Cartoon Network original Codename: Kids Next Door. It ran from December 6, 2002 to January 21, 2008 with a total of 6 seasons, 2 made-for-TV movies, and a Crossover special with The Grim Adventures of Billy & Mandy.

  5. Codename: Kids Next Door [c] is an American animated television series created by Mr. Warburton for Cartoon Network. The series follows the adventures of a diverse group of five children who operate from a high-tech treehouse, fighting against adult and teenage tyranny with advanced 2×4 technology.
